**Q: How do I get into the hardware lab after hours?** Night-shift staff at Veltrix Dynamics may enter the Korrow Building hardware lab between 22:00 and 06:00, but only after logging the visit in the bench register by the inner door. Check that the fume extractor is off before leaving. Use the code below at the keypad to the right of the lab entrance.

turnstile pass: bdg-YEOZLM-79341408

Quick capacity note for whoever picks up LiftSim next: the Harkaway tower model chews through dispatch events way faster than the older Penfold scenarios, so the default queue depths won't cut it. Bump worker pools before running anything above 40 floors, and keep the tick interval conservative or the sim drifts. We settled on sane values after a week of trial runs; they're collected here.

constants for yaduf-fahag:
BUDGETS = {
    "kelix": 528,
    "briwyn": 734,
}

## Local Setup

Getting Sweepwright running on your laptop is pretty painless. Clone the repo, run `make bootstrap`, and let it pull the retention-policy fixtures. The sweeper needs a local Postgres with the `retention_rules` schema loaded — `make seed` handles that. Quick heads-up for the sync: the dry-run flag defaults to off now, so double-check before pointing at anything shared. For local runs, connect using the following.

database URL for bahop-yagep: mssql://sildor_svc:35ha7jz@db-fb6d.nelvrodyn.example:5432/casath

## Payroll Export Format Change — Provenance Notes

As of the Ledgerline 4.2 cut, payroll exports from Tallowgrove switched from fixed-width records to delimited format with a version header. Support team: when a customer reports import failures downstream, first determine which build produced their export, since files from pre-4.2 builds lack the header entirely and must be reprocessed. Every export embeds its origin build in the file footer. To confirm a customer file came from the corrected release, match it against the token below.

session token of kahag-bawip = htk6_729d08